CVE-2024-35522: Command Injection
Netgear EX3700 ' AC750 WiFi Range Extender Essentials Edition before 1.0.0.98 contains an authenticated command injection in operatingmode.cgi via the apmode parameter with ap24gmanual set to 1 and ap24gmanualsec set to NotNone.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the severity of CVE-2024-35522?
CVE-2024-35522 is classified as a high severity vulnerability due to the potential for authenticated command injection.
How do I fix CVE-2024-35522?
To fix CVE-2024-35522, update the Netgear EX3700 firmware to version 1.0.0.98 or later.
What does CVE-2024-35522 affect?
CVE-2024-35522 affects the Netgear EX3700 AC750 WiFi Range Extender Essentials Edition running firmware versions prior to 1.0.0.98.
Who is affected by CVE-2024-35522?
Users of the Netgear EX3700 WiFi Range Extender with the vulnerable firmware are at risk from CVE-2024-35522.
What is the exploit vector for CVE-2024-35522?
CVE-2024-35522 can be exploited through authenticated access via the ap_mode parameter in the operating_mode.cgi script.
